


Parque Bolívar is a welcoming green oasis in the heart of Chapinero, offering families a safe and accessible place to let kids burn off energy. With well-maintained playgrounds, shaded walking paths, and plenty of open grass for running and playing, it's an ideal spot for a relaxed morning or afternoon break from sightseeing in Bogota.
Weekday mornings between 9am and 12pm offer the best weather and fewer crowds. Bogota's dry season (December to March and July to August) provides the most reliable sunny days, though be prepared for afternoon rain showers year-round.
Admission is completely free. The park has basic facilities, so plan accordingly. Street parking is available nearby, though using registered taxis or Uber is safer for international visitors unfamiliar with the area.
The park is open year-round, but Bogota's rainy seasons (April to May and October to November) bring frequent afternoon showers. Early mornings are usually dry even during rainy months. Colombian holidays see increased local crowds.
Try Crepes & Waffles on nearby Carrera 13, a Colombian chain beloved by families with extensive kid-friendly menus and high chairs. For a quick bite, look for local panaderias (bakeries) selling fresh pandebonos and empanadas that kids typically enjoy.
